Seal Damage

Even the most durable window seals can break down over time. The sun and harsh cleaning products, natural house settlement, melting snow, and daily use all put a strain on seals and windows. Despite the best efforts of homeowners to avoid damage, it is not common for window seals to wear down. If your window seals aren't working correctly, your windows will leak water and air. This can cause mold growth and wood rot within your home.

Condensation in the glass layers is a typical indication of a weak seal. The glass will appear milky-white when there is moisture in the panes. It may be difficult for you to get rid of. This moisture buildup can create an unavoidable haze over your window, which can cause problems with your ability to see the outside.

Failing window seals can also affect your energy bill. If the seal breaks down and your windows aren't able to keep your warm indoor air and cold outdoor air separate, which can result in higher energy bills.

It is possible to repair the broken seal on your window but in some cases the other parts of the window could be damaged, and a replacement could be a better choice. When deciding whether to replace or repair, it is essential to know what your warranty covers.

A deterioration in window seals can cause condensation to form in the spaces between double-paned windows. This can create a foggy appearance that makes it difficult to see through your windows, and it can detract from the beauty of your home's interior. This issue can be resolved by replacing the IGU, or insulated unit (IGU). It's not worth the effort trying to fix this problem with caulking or defogging. Having your IGU replaced by an expert will restore the beauty and functionality of your window. This will also increase the value and efficiency of your home. A good professional will be able to help you select the right IGU for your home.

Double-Pane Windows Damage

Many homeowners opt for double pane windows due to their energy efficiency, noise reduction and the comfort advantages. They are also susceptible to damage. It is possible for a damaged or broken window to be repaired or replaced. It depends on the severity of the damage as well as the quality of the window.

The insulating air or gas between the window panes may become dislodged due to damage, leading to temperatures that change, which can cause condensation. This is an indication that the window needs to be repaired or replaced as soon as is possible.

Moisture accumulation between double-paned windows can lead to many problems. This includes a decrease in energy efficiency and an increase in humidity. It can also trigger mold growth which is a major health risk.

If moisture gets trapped between your windows it causes the seals to break and become brittle. down. This could also cause air from outside to get into the window doctor and condense, which can cause more damage to your window and making it less efficient at insulating properly.

If your double-pane windows leak or frothy, it's the right time to call the experts for a window repair. In these situations it's usually required to replace the IGU (IGU) completely. A reputable window repair professional will take out the old IGU and install an IGU with a fresh seal.

It might be appealing to replace only the damaged glass, but this will reduce the insulating properties of your window. It's not possible to replace a single glass pane without impacting the gas or vacuum seal between them.

Sliding Glass Door Damage

Sliding glass doors are a great method of connecting the inside of your home to the outside world. With time and regular use the sliding glass door might begin to begin to show signs of needing repairs or replacement. It is often possible to spot these problems before they become more serious.

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gOne of the most obvious signs that your sliding door needs to be repaired is when it takes more effort than normal to open and Window and Door Doctor close it. The rollers are likely to be replaced if they have worn out. The rollers may fail to support the sliding doors if they are not replaced. This could make it difficult to move the door and even impossible to lift it.

Another indication that your sliding door needs repair or replacement is if you notice that it's not as weather-proof. If you can hear water or air leaking through the window panes the seals could have become loose. This is a serious issue that could impact the energy efficiency of your home and leave it vulnerable to pests.

Use a garden hose and spray water around the edges to look for leaks or damaged seals. If you can hear water running through the window pane then it's time to call a window and door repair professional to inspect your sliding glass doors.

It is also important to keep in mind that while repairs can be made for a variety of sliding glass doors sometimes replacing the door entirely could be the best option. This can be especially relevant if your sliding door is old or poorly installed when it was put in place.

Making sure that your sliding glass doors are in good condition will help to increase the efficiency of your home's energy, safety, and appearance.
